Do you – or someone you know – have a persistent fear of being exposed as a fraud? Are you regularly consumed with self-doubt, negative thoughts, anxiety or exhaustion? Do you pass off your achievements simply luck, not skill?

Tune in to this episode of Psych for Life, where you’ll learn:

- What is imposter syndrome and why you should be aware of it

- How it is detrimental to our mental health and careers

- Strategies and tips to help yourself or a friend break free from imposter syndrome
